#c94408 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c94408 is composed of 78.8% red, 26.7%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.2% magenta, 96%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 18.7 degrees, a saturation of 92.3% and a lightness of 41%. #c94408 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8810 with #930000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

Shades and Tints of #c94408
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0400 is the darkest color, while #fffaf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c94408
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696868 is the less saturated color, while #c94408 is the most saturated one.
